Season 2 Premier - Wildfemmes IRL with Deborah Hutton

  • Summary

  • In this captivating episode of Wildfemmes, host Emma Maggs sits down with the legendary Deborah Hutton, one of Australia's most iconic media personalities. Recorded live in Coledale, NSW, before an audience of over 70 inspiring women, this interview delves deep into Deborah's expansive career and her insights on life and success.

    Deborah opens up about the role of intuition and manifestation in her journey, candidly discusses battling imposter syndrome, and shares stories from her impactful tenure at the Australian Women’s Weekly. She also reveals her strategies for knowing your strengths, understanding the type of person you want to be, and maintaining a thriving, centred life amidst the demands of business and media.
